Jefferson was in the middle between the two parties, but leaning a little farther towards Democratic Republican.

For the most part Jefferson was a Democratic Republican. He was a very strict constructionist. Before most important decisions, Jefferson would verify with the constitution to see if it was constitutional or not. Before buying the Louisiana Purchase, Jefferson had to make sure that there was a way to prove that it was constitutional. Jefferson found in the constitution that is was a right of the president to make treaties, and that the Louisiana Purchase was a treaty.
